Personally I'm not a fan of either of those hard tops, the window "kick" is wrong on the second one and the first looks odd with the large band round the glass.

I went for an SJS gullwing hardtop as it suited my needs although they do it with fixed, sliding and no windows. However the glass design compliments the trucks own design features so it looks more natural to me.

This is my tekna with Ridgeback platinum
Central locking,
Heated rear screen, sliding front window, highline brake light,
Configuration of the canopy door having a additional lip fastened to the truck drop down door stops it being opened until the top door is opened opened, so central locking secures both doors. (if u know what I mean) 'cos I dont'
